Pull-action Latch Lock

Updated: 2026-07-22

Overview

A draw latch is a versatile mechanical fastener designed to secure two surfaces by pulling them tightly together. It consists of a hook or loop attached to one surface and a catch or keeper on the other, which engages when the latch is closed. This mechanism is widely used in industrial, automotive, and storage applications due to its simplicity and effectiveness. Draw latches are available in various materials, including stainless steel for corrosion resistance, zinc alloy for strength, and plastic for lightweight applications. Their adjustable tension feature allows for customization based on the required holding force, making them suitable for diverse operational needs.

Structure and Working Principle

The draw latch typically comprises three main components: the hook, the catch, and the tension adjustment mechanism. The hook is mounted on one surface, while the catch is fixed on the opposing surface. When the latch is engaged, the hook pulls the catch inward, creating a tight seal. The working principle relies on leverage and tension. By adjusting the tension screw or spring, users can control the clamping force to prevent loosening under vibration or movement. Some advanced models include locking mechanisms for added security, ensuring the latch remains closed even under extreme conditions.

Key Features

Draw latches are prized for their durability and adaptability. Stainless steel variants offer excellent resistance to rust and corrosion, making them ideal for outdoor or marine environments. Zinc alloy latches provide a balance of strength and affordability, while plastic models are lightweight and non-conductive. Another notable feature is the ease of installation, often requiring only basic tools. Many draw latches also come with rubber or silicone pads to prevent surface damage and reduce noise. Their modular design allows for quick replacement or upgrades, minimizing downtime in industrial settings.

Application Areas

Draw latches are extensively used in industries requiring secure and adjustable fastening solutions. In transportation, they secure truck doors, trailer panels, and shipping containers. Industrial equipment manufacturers use them to lock control panels, machinery covers, and electrical enclosures. They are also common in storage solutions, such as toolboxes, cabinets, and portable cases. In the marine sector, stainless steel draw latches ensure watertight seals on boat hatches and compartments. Their versatility makes them a staple in sectors demanding reliability and ease of use.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ance of draw latches ensures longevity and optimal performance. For metal latches, periodic lubrication with silicone or graphite-based products prevents seizing and reduces wear. Inspect for signs of corrosion or deformation, especially in harsh environments. Avoid over-tightening, as this can strip threads or damage the latch mechanism. Ensure proper alignment during installation to prevent uneven stress distribution. For plastic latches, avoid exposure to extreme temperatures or UV radiation, which may degrade the material over time.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ring draw latches in bulk, prioritize suppliers with a proven track record in industrial fasteners. Request material certifications, such as ASTM or ISO standards, to verify quality. Evaluate samples for tensile strength, corrosion resistance, and ease of operation. Consider customization options, such as custom finishes or lengths, to meet specific project requirements. Bulk pricing often reduces unit costs, but ensure the supplier can meet delivery timelines. For reference, stainless steel draw latches typically range from $5-$20 per unit, while plastic models cost approximately $2-$10.
